What are disc brakes?
Disc brakes are braking systems in which brake pads are pressed against a rotating brake disc to slow down the vehicle. The brake disc is attached to the wheel hub and rotates together with the wheel. When the driver applies the brakes, the brake calipers press the brake pads against the disc, creating friction and slowing down the truck.
Nowadays, disc brakes are increasingly used on modern trucks, especially on the front axle and in international transport.

Advantages and disadvantages of disc brakes
Disc brakes provide strong braking performance and respond quickly, making them particularly suitable for trucks that travel long distances or carry heavy loads. Because the brake disc is exposed, heat can dissipate more effectively than with drum brakes. This reduces the risk of overheating and brake fade during intensive braking. Disc brakes also perform better in wet conditions, as water and dirt are removed more quickly. In addition, maintenance is often easier because brake pads can be replaced faster and wear is easier to inspect.
However, there are also some disadvantages. Disc brakes are generally more expensive to purchase, and parts often wear out faster, especially in heavy city traffic or intensive use. Furthermore, the open system is more sensitive to dirt, road salt, and stone chips from outside influences.

What are drum brakes?
Drum brakes work differently from disc brakes. In this system, brake shoes press against the inside of a closed brake drum to slow down the vehicle.
The brake drum rotates together with the wheel. When braking, the brake shoes move outward against the inner wall of the drum. The resulting friction slows down the wheel.
Drum brakes have been used in the transport industry for many years and are still popular for certain types of trucks and trailers.

Advantages and disadvantages of drum brakes
Drum brakes are known for their long service life and low maintenance costs. Because the braking system is largely enclosed, the components are better protected against dirt, mud, water, and stone chips. As a result, parts often wear out less quickly than with disc brakes. Drum brake components are also generally cheaper to purchase and maintain. In addition, drum brakes have a strong parking brake function because they can hold a large amount of braking force. This is why they are still widely used on trailers, semi-trailers, and vehicles operating under heavy-duty conditions.
However, drum brakes also have some disadvantages. Because the system is enclosed, heat cannot dissipate as effectively, increasing the risk of overheating during prolonged or heavy braking. Maintenance is also often more complex, as replacing brake shoes and springs takes more time than replacing brake pads on disc brakes. Drum brakes also generally respond slightly less directly than disc brakes.

How can you recognize wear on truck brakes?
Worn brakes can cause dangerous situations. Pay attention to the following warning signs:
- Squealing or grinding noises
- Reduced braking power
- Vibrations while braking
- Overheated brakes
- Uneven tire wear
- Warning lights on the dashboard
Regular inspection of brake discs, brake pads, brake drums, and brake shoes helps prevent high repair costs and downtime.
